The True Value of Innocence

The True Value of Innocence

written by: Charlie Bottle

@CharlieBottle

 

When these vessels return to purity
having spent time in this world of deceit,
and spurned for sweet love and kind charity,
false promises of wealth that’s counterfeit.

Then we shall with eyes of innocence see
love contained in every beautiful soul,
the world may preach war, lust, pride, and vanity,
in heaven, love is valued more than gold.

Each soul will shine with love’s eternal light,
No Bishan, Eve, Maryam, or Rachel mourn
to evil wars the loss of a brother, or son,
in heaven, heroes rise over life’s plight.

In purity, there’s but one deity,
Untainted Love is the soul’s only faith,
no laws exist of inequality,
each soul shines as in Love’s light it bathes.

Empty yourself of your crafty accords,
let the peace of God be your only thought,
do good to all, set aside wickedness,
for pure innocent love gains great reward.

Charlie Bottle's passion is poetry. He has lived on three continents, speaks five languages and loves different cultures, people, music and food. He believes that "Poetry uses the economy of words to express the essence of our humanity." It is this magical use of brevity to express the profound that drew him to poetry. While his professional and personal life has pulled him in different directions, He continues in his discipleship of the craft and writes whenever the muse moves him. While English is his second language it is the language in which he lives, breathes, thinks and writes poetry.
